Lenovo to buy Motorola Mobility for $2.91 billion

January 30, 2014 By Kunal Gangar 1 Comment

Google had acquired Motorola back in 2012 and just two years after the Google acquisition, Lenovo has confirmed to buy the Motorola Mobility unit from the Android maker for $2.91 billion. Google Glass Titanium Collection supports prescription glasses

January 28, 2014 By Kunal Gangar Leave a Comment

Google Glass

Google’s innovative Google Glass got more lucrative as they’ve announced the Titanium Collection that adds a design collection of new frames and prescription lenses, if you need one. Samsung enters in a cross licensing agreement with Google, Ericsson

January 27, 2014 By Kunal Gangar Leave a Comment

Samsung has struck two landmark agreements – one with Google and another one with Ericsson that will allow them to use their patents and end ongoing disputes.
